  13. I'd tell myself to start small!! You're the worst at ANYTHING when you first start. It makes no sense to wrecklessly gamble big positions with a small account simply because everybody has sold you on the get rich quick dream. Start small and learn as much as you can. Only when you become consistently profitable add size
